Κατηγορία | WORDPRESS

WordPress Hacks Part 1

Δημιουργήθηκε 28 November 2008 από Βασίλης Κανονίδης | WordPress Editor

Αρκετές φορές υπάρχουν σκέψεις όταν προγραμματίζουμε σε WordPress τις οποίες θέλουμε να υλοποιήσουμε με τον ποίο απλό τρόπο. Θα σας δείξουμε λοιπόν σήμερα μερικές από αυτές έτσι ώστε να υλοποιείτε εργασίες ποίο εύκολα.

Author Email

Σε κάποιο σημείο μέσα στην σελίδα σας, θέλετε να δείξετε το email του Admin για να επικοινωνούνε μαζί σας οι χρήστες σας. Τι γίνεται όμως με τα bots spiders που μπορεί να το ανιχνεύσουνε και να γεμίσουνε το ηλεκτρονικό ταχυδρομείο σας με άχρηστα θέματα;

Η λύση είναι η εξής

<?php echo antispambot(get_the_author_email()); ?>

Χρησιμοποιώντας εντολές που παρέχει το WordPress. Με αυτό τον τρόπο το email σας θεωρείτε ασφαλές.

Category RSS

Κάθε κατηγορία του WordPress έχει και το δικό της RSS file. Πώς μπορείτε όμως να γνωρίζεται την διαδρομή τους;

Ας υποθέσουμε πως έχουμε το

http://www.webdesignblog.gr/category/wordpress/

και θέλουμε να πάρουμε το RSS feed της συγκεκριμένης κατηγορίας. Αυτό που έχουμε να κάνουμε είναι να δημιουργήσουμε το feed μας προσθέτοντας την λέξη feed, στο τέλος της κατηγορίας

http://www.webdesignblog.gr/category/wordpress/feed/

Category Menu

Αρκετές φορές θέλουμε να δημιουργήσουμε ένα Menu βασισμένο στις κατηγορίες που έχουμε στην σελίδα μας. Το WordPress δίνει και για αυτό ένα Template tag το οποίο μπορούμε να χρησιμοποιήσουμε!

<?php wp_list_categories(‘orderby=name&include=7,72,23,16,1,7,17,26′); ?>

Με το wp _list_categories δηλώνουμε πως θέλουμε να δούμε τις κατηγορίες που έχουμε. Μέσα στην παρένθεση, ορίζουμε ποίες κατηγορίες και τον τρόπο που θα της κάνουμε list, αλφαβητικά δηλαδή.

Ads μετά το πρώτο post

Ένας αρκετά καλός τρόπος Marketing που μπορούμε να χρησιμοποιήσουμε για την δημιουργία μία σωστής διαφημιστικής καμπάνιας μέσα στο Blog μας είναι να βάζουμε τις διαφημίσεις μετά το πρώτο post μας, έτσι ώστε να τις χαζέψει ο χρήστης πριν περάσει στο επόμενο Post.

Ο κώδικας που χρησιμοποιούμε είναι ο παρακάτω

<?php if (have_posts()) : ?>

<?php while (have_posts()) : the_post(); $loopcounter++; ?>

// the loop stuffs

<?php if ($loopcounter <= 1) { include (TEMPLATEPATH . ‘/ad.php’); } ?>

<?php endwhile; ?>

<?php else : ?>

<?php endif; ?>

Και τον βάζουμε στο

<?php if (have_posts()) : ?>

του WordPress θέματος μας, αντικαθιστώντας το είδη υπάρχων σημείο. Παρόλα αυτά από ότι βλέπετε κάνουμε include ένα αρχείο ad.php. Το συγκεκριμένο αρχείο πρέπει να το δημιουργήσετε εσείς, μέσα στον φάκελο του Template σας.

BuzzCullBobitdigmefreestuffdeliciousgoogle bookmarksFacebookTwitter


6 Σχόλια

  1. PalpatineNo Gravatar (15 comments) Έγραψε:

    Ωραίο άρθρο Βασίλη. Μια ερώτηση: Προς το τέλος λές για ένα ad.php αρχειάκι. Αυτό το ad.php που λες να φτιάξουμε, το φτιάχνουμε κενό; Απλά δημιουργούμε ένα κενό php αρχείο;

  2. BasilakisNo Gravatar (22 comments) Έγραψε:

    Φτιάχνεις ένα αρχείο ad.php και βάζεις μέσα είτε το google analytics code σου ή κάποιο άλλο script για διαφημίσεις!

  3. GerasimosNo Gravatar (10 comments) Έγραψε:

    Thanx for the tips! :)

  4. klouNo Gravatar (7 comments) Έγραψε:

    Thanks, αυτό το category menu οταν το ανακάλυψα, ένοιωσα ότι βρήκα τη φωτιά :p

  5. PalpatineNo Gravatar (15 comments) Έγραψε:

    Ευχαριστώ για την επεξήγηση.

  6. John TsevdosNo Gravatar (10 comments) Έγραψε:

    Πολύ καλό post και περιμένω και πιο advance πράγματα!!!

Σχολιάστε

Advertise Here
Advertise Here


Translate to your language

    Translate from:

    Translate to: